Women’s clothing, men’s clothing, children’s clothing, household decor, shoes, make-up, purses, jewelry, pillows, rugs, toys…and so much more awaits you inside one of Eagle Grove’s newest businesses, Fashion Garage. This little gem is located at 103 W. Broadway, next to the new Mexican grocery store.
The new business that literally has something for everyone is family-owned by Victor and Lucy Moreno and their daughter, Dalia Moreno. The family lived in Eagle Grove for more than 15 years before moving Dows, but said when they decided to open a business, they knew they wanted it to be back in Eagle Grove.
“We love Eagle Grove…and a lot of people know us here,” said Victor about their decision of where to open the store. “We wanted to find something different to offer the community.”
And that’s exactly what they’ve done. Although the name says “Fashion” Garage, there is so much more to this store. In addition to the items listed above, you can also make an appointment to have your hair cut and/or styled by Dalia. You can even get a manicure or have your make-up done for a special day because she is a licensed cosmetologist.
The Moreno’s have been working on setting up the Fashion Garage for six months, and they are excited to finally announce that they are officially open and ready for business. They did a quiet opening during the recent Ladies’ Day Out shopping event, and they were excited that it went quite well for them.
“We waited a long time to start our business, and every time somebody comes here, you will feel comfortable and at-home shopping with us,” said Victor. We feel like everyone is our family and we treat them all like family.”
After all, that’s what they learned about running a family business from Victor’s father, who also ran his own business at one time. Although Victor’s son is not part of the Eagle Grove store, he too runs his own business. He makes authentic clothing in Mexico.
Speaking of authenticity, the Moreno’s are proud to offer hand-made earrings that also come from Mexico. There will be no pairs exactly alike since they are handmade. Also hand made are leather cell phone cases…but you’ll just have to stop in and see for yourself all of these great treasures, and more, at Fashion Garage.
